Output 51eeeca3e525bc577209f846a5b38a139487eb989c5e86d02b125e0100b023f9: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c8768e73e60ca747fde6f6cfddafb8e4da64632 OP_EQUAL
address
3JssB3X2EmukTdW8vcFJV7iNRWwQkrrKJY
transaction
51eeeca3e525bc577209f846a5b38a139487eb989c5e86d02b125e0100b023f9
spent
true